Timothy B. Boutilier
TURNER — Timothy B. Boutilier of Turner died Sunday, August 26, 2012 at the age of 56. He fought a courageous battle with cancer for the past year and died peacefully at Beth Israel Hospital in Boston, with his beloved son by his side. He was born July 26, 1956 in Augusta and attended Auburn schools.
He was an avid outdoorsman who loved hunting, fishing and camping with his son and brother Dennis. He also loved his Harley and racing. He had a sense of humor that absolutely lit up a room. All who knew him saw his passion for the outdoors, wildlife, love of his family and his sense of humor. He will be greatly missed by all.
Mr. Boutilier is survived by his son, Shawn and partner Riley of South Paris; a brother, Dennis and his wife Beverly of E. Stoneham; sisters, Mary Rowe and husband Mike of Turner and Doreen Ginchereau of Turner; many nieces and nephews and close friends. He was predeceased by his parents, Alice and Ben Boutilier; brother, Michael; brother in-law, Norm Ginchereau and niece, Justine Pride.
Services will be held Saturday, September 1, at 1 p.m. at Grace Fellowship Church, 29 Poplar Dr., Oxford. In lieu of flowers, donations may be made to Grace Fellowship Church, 29 Poplar Dr., Oxford, ME 04270 to help with funeral expenses.
